Why 3-Bed Houses in Feniscowles Appeal to Modern Buyers

Why People Choose Feniscowles


Situated on Blackburn’s edge, Feniscowles delivers a calm atmosphere paired with practical access to town amenities. Buyers interested in a slower pace without giving up urban benefits often opt for this area.


Properties with three bedrooms provide the right balance of size and practical upkeep, making them a smart choice for varied households.



The Sensible Choice: Three Bedrooms


Having three bedrooms offers versatility — whether it’s for a growing family, homeworking, or overnight stays. This setup goes beyond smaller homes when it comes to adapting for future needs.


Homes in Feniscowles often come with distinct living and sleeping zones, supporting everyday comfort. Compared to two-bedroom options, they usually provide better storage capacity, all of which are valued by long-term owners.


On the market side, their consistent appeal ensures they are attractive to a wide range of buyers and renters, preserving resale potential over time.



Location Benefits for Residents


From Feniscowles, residents can rely on straightforward access to Blackburn and nearby towns via the M65 and public transport. This ease of movement is a key reason many are drawn to the area.


Nearby schools, healthcare services and retail shops make it unnecessary to travel far for day-to-day needs. This all-around practicality are highly relevant for working parents and busy professionals alike.
